Disney’s Virtual Storyteller: Duncan Wardle Explains
Today we have a special treat for you: an interview with Duncan Wardle, Vice President of Global PR for Disney Parks, in which he allows us an insight into Disney’s world and its approach to web 2.0 marketing. Enjoy the read!
Please introduce yourself!
"My name is Duncan Wardle, Vice President of Global PR for Disney Parks. I am based in Orlando, Florida."
What does Disney stand for in the United States today?
"Disney has been creating magic since Walt Disney created Mickey Mouse in 1928. Since then Disney has come to stand for the premier family entertainment company in the world, delighting people of all ages and all cultures with its unique brand of magic. First opened by Walt in 1955, the Disney parks are a natural extension of the Disney brand as they provide families with an escape from reality, transforming their worlds into one of magic and fantasy, where you are literally immersed in the magic of Disney."
Can you please briefly describe the campaign?
“‘Disney’s Virtual Storyteller’ allows people around the world to celebrate their friends and family’s special milestones by customizing and personalizing a fun Magic Kingdom celebration, held in their honor. It is an extension of our “What Will You Celebrate” campaign that we will be hosting at both Disneyland, California and Walt Disney World Florida, throughout 2009, where individuals can come to celebrate their special milestones in a very personalized way. Indeed, anyone visiting any Disney Park in the U.S. in 2009 will get in absolutely free on their birthday!"
How involved is Disney with the web as a communication tool?
"We believe that our marketing campaigns should be every bit as magical as the storytelling that takes place within our theme parks. They should be immersive, engaging and fun. The online and mobile environment allow us to experiment much more and provide a much richer interactive environment, allowing us to engage our guests and enable them to share their passion for the Disney brand in a way we have not been able to do through traditional mediums."
What made you want to try viral marketing?
"The world of communication is currently undergoing the greatest upheaval any industry has faced since the industrial revolution of the early 19th century. I believe future generations will study this period and call it the “Communication Revolution,” where long standing traditional models of communication were literally turned upside down. The ability of consumers to screen out brands they no longer consider relevant will mean that successful brands of the future will be those brands that engage their consumer in every aspect of not only communication, but also the design and adaptation of their products and services. “Viral” by its very nature can only be successful if you leverage the passion of consumers and brand advocates alike, providing them with an engaging platform that “enables” them to share that passion with their respective communities."
What are the objectives of this campaign?
"To create buzz and excitement for our upcoming celebration at both Disneyland and Walt Disney World and to test our own appetite for consumer engagement. We are very excited about the potential of the campaign and its ability to challenge the status quo of traditional versus non-traditional campaigns. We think it will be a giant stepping stone toward increased consumer activation."
Is making a personalized web video a way for Disney to build a closer relationship with the consumer?
"It is certainly one way of engaging our consumers in our brand at a time when they are not physically immersed in our parks. We also believe the concept that Vanksen has developed on our behalf is both very clever and insightful and one that consumers will have a lot of fun with. It is a great example of a marketing campaign mirroring the magic and fantasy of a Disney theme park experience."
